What medicine to use for groin pain
Groin pain is a common symptom that can be caused by a variety of causes, such as muscle strain, lymphadenitis, hernia, or urinary tract infection. For different causes, medication regimens are also different. 1. Common causes of groin pain and medication recommendations

| Cause | Symptoms | Recommended medicine | Things to note |
|---|---|---|---|
| Muscle strain or strain | Local pain, swelling, limited movement |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(such as ibuprofen, diclofenac sodium) | Avoid strenuous exercise and use cold compresses |
| lymphadenitis | Inguinal lymph node enlargement and tenderness | Antibiotics (such as amoxicillin, cephalosporins) | A doctor’s diagnosis is required and self-medication is avoided. |
| urinary tract infection | Frequent urination, urgency, and painful urination | Antibiotics (such as levofloxacin, fosfomycin) | Drink more water and avoid spicy food |
| hernia | Lumps and swelling in the groin area | Need surgical treatment | Avoid lifting heavy objects and seek medical advice promptly |
2. Medication precautions for groin pain
1.Identify the cause: The causes of groin pain are complex. It is recommended to take medication under the guidance of a doctor and avoid blind use of antibiotics or analgesics.
2.Use of NSAIDs: For pain caused by muscle strain or strain, NSAIDs can be used short-term, but long-term use may cause gastrointestinal discomfort, so caution is required.
3.Antibiotic selection: If lymphadenitis or urinary system infection is caused by bacterial infection, you need to choose the appropriate antibiotic according to the doctor's advice to avoid abuse.
4.adjuvant treatment: In addition to drug treatment, physical therapy (such as hot or cold compresses), rest and local massage can also be used to relieve symptoms.
